POSITION SUMMARY

The Medical Assistant is to assist in ensuring that the workflow governing patient care in the Health Services Center is organized, patient responsive, and promotes resident access to comprehensive care.

DUTIES/RESPONSIBILITIES

  1. Obtains the daily list of external medical visits to ensure all patients are tracked and followed upon return to NHDOC.

  2. Collaborates with the Medical Case Manager to ensure that residents discharged from the hospital have appropriate follow up visits with NHDOC provider and/or nurses

  3. Calls patients from the housing unit for appointments to deliver provider communication, such as patient education materials, or to complete forms as directed.

  4. Monitors waiting room for patient arrivals to greet and assist patients in getting the appropriate service.

  5. Reviews charts prior to patient visits to ensure that any diagnostic tests, records and/or labs are completed and available.

  6. Checks vital signs at the beginning of the visit, documents them in the EHR along with other observations using SOAP format. Will alert nurse or provider to deviations in normal health status.

  7. Assists providers/nurses and allied health with minor procedures/treatments.

  8. Cleans and stocks exam room in between patients.

  9. Establishes appointments (follow up, allied health, and other diagnostic testing), prints and delivers the appointment slip at the end of the visit in conjunction with Medical Records.

  10. Answers Inmate Request Slips (IRS) regarding questions around appointments.

  11. Acts as the onsite facilitator for telehealth appointments.

  12. Assists medical records staff and nursing with coordination of outside vendors performing onsite clinics.

  13. Provides first aid and CPR as appropriate. Reports these immediately to a nurse and/or physician. Documents these interventions in the electronic health record.

  14. Other duties, both administrative and clinical, e.g., answering the phone, making appointments, monitoring a patient, within their scope of practice based on needs of the facility, and with appropriate training, instruction, and direction.

JOB REQUIREMENTS

LICENSING: Non Required

CERTIFICATION: Completion of a nursing assistant program from a vocational, technical, or career school preferred.

Current CPR certification required at time of start date

EXPERIENCE: 0-2 years' experience working in a medical setting and/or correctional health care setting preferred

EDUCATION: High school diploma or GED
